Cyber security is woven into every computing programme at Lancaster. Our approach ensures that all computing graduates — not just cyber specialists — understand the principles and practices required to design and maintain secure systems.
Embedded throughout your degree
We integrate security directly into modules covering:
- programming and software engineering
- web and mobile development
- operating systems and networking
- distributed systems and cloud architecture
- data analytics and machine learning
- Students learn to think securely from the start, rather than treating security as an add-on.
Applied learning
- secure-by-design group projects
- code reviews focused on vulnerabilities and risk
- labs in ethical hacking and system hardening
- hands-on network defence scenarios
- challenge days with employers